Salamat Miguel! Still waiting for the three I bought to show up by EMS, so hopefully they will. I was at Quiapo Church yesterday, so hopefully my prayers will get them here safely.



This was the first picture I took at Barangay Balisong. I took a jeepney there from Lemery after hopping in a van at Buendia LRT.




This is the second stall I visited in Barangay Balisong.



L. Rivera's stall. I really wish I'd gone back for a balicomb or two, but I hadn't had lunch and I was getting a bit dizzy. Next time I'll make sure to try some bulalo.



A small chapel right by the balisong stands.



Me and Diosdado Ona outside his stand! Unfortunately the other pics I took of his stand didn't get saved--I think I turned the ol' camera off too quickly.


An old American machete Mang Ona had at his store:



The kris dagger I bought there and the trainer balisong I got from Mang Ona. It was the last one he had, and he said he didn't want to sell it, but he knew I needed it. Got it for 210 Pesos ($4.60)



Blades out. I got the kris for 1000 Pesos. They wanted 1500 Pesos for it at Liza Villareal's store, but I made them an offer and they accepted it. It is surprisingly light. The bottom two were purchased in Manila for 400-500 Pesos each. Sorry Miguel, but AFAIK all the handle materials are horse bone. I bought one made with antler--if the other ones make it home safe, I'll put pics up of them.
